The importance of scale, contrast, and position in organization

Size creates immediate priority in visual presentation. Larger elements overshadow tinier ones and attract attention first. Titles use bigger fonts than body text to communicate priority. Designers scale graphics and buttons according to their functional significance.

Contrast separates elements and determines connections between elements. Dark copy on bright backdrops provides clarity and attention. Color contrast accentuates calls-to-action and critical content. High contrast draws attention while subtle contrast retreats into backgrounds.

Location defines scanning flow and content organization. Deliberate placement includes casino non aams multiple core principles:

  • Upper locations receive more attention than lower locations
  • Left-aligned material gets scanned before right-aligned material
  • Central locations function well for main information and hero components
  • Corner positions suit supporting menus and practical features

Merging size, contrast, and location creates effective visual systems. These three elements operate jointly to create coherent information architecture. Designers equilibrate all elements to avoid ambiguity and preserve clarity. Correct application ensures users grasp content importance instantly.

Typical problems that damage visual hierarchy

Designers frequently make missteps that weaken successful visual messaging. Weak structure disorients users and decreases interaction. Identifying these problems helps designers sidestep casino non aams typical pitfalls and enhance interface excellence.

Typical organization issues include:

  • Applying too many font scales creates visual confusion and inconsistent messaging
  • Assigning identical importance to all elements hinders importance recognition
  • Cramming pages with material eliminates white room and comprehension
  • Choosing weak contrast choices diminishes legibility and usability
  • Putting key data below the fold hides vital material
  • Ignoring alignment creates cluttered arrangements that look unprofessional

Variable styling throughout screens violates user assumptions and cognitive models. Arbitrary hue implementation muddles practical connections between elements. Excessive embellishment diverts from central messages and primary behaviors.

Resolving organization challenges necessitates methodical analysis and evaluation. Designers ought to create defined style manuals and component collections. Routine evaluations detect inconsistencies before they pile up.
